Core concepts
Concept 1
Delegation depends on person, task, context, competence and supervision.
Exam cue: Match task risk to verified competence.
Concept 2
The delegator remains accountable for the delegation decision and follow-up.
Exam cue: Specify limits and reporting triggers.

Memory anchors
What should be checked before delegation?
Task, person, competence, context and supervision.
When should a task be declined?
When competence, direction or supervision is unsafe.
What makes an instruction safe?
Clear outcome, limits, timing and escalation triggers.
Who is accountable after delegation?
Each person for their actions; the delegator for the decision and review.
What completes delegation?
Evaluation and confirmation of the outcome.
